Description
It is thought that
Ichthyornis was the Cretaceous ecological equivalent of modern seabirds such as
gullGulls are birds in the family Laridae. They are most closely related to the terns and only distantly related to auks, skimmers, and more distantly to the waders...
s,
petrelPetrels are tube-nosed seabirds in the bird order Procellariiformes. The common name does not indicate relationship beyond that point, as "petrels" occur in three of the four families within that group...
s, and
skimmerThe Skimmers, Rynchopidae, are a small family of tern-like birds in the order Charadriiformes, which also includes the waders, gulls and auks. The family comprises three species found in South Asia, Africa, and the Americas....
s. It was the size of a pigeon, 24 centimetres (9.4 in) long, with a skeletal wingspan (not taking feathers into account) of around 43 centimetres (16.9 in).
Ichthyornis is notable primarily for its combination of vertebrae which are concave both in front and back (similar to some fish, which is where the bird gets its name) and several more subtle features of its skeleton which set it apart from its close relatives.
Ichthyornis is perhaps most well known for its teeth. The teeth were present only in the middle portion of the upper and lower jaws. The jaw tips had no teeth and were covered in a beak. The beak of
Ichthyornis, like the hesperornithids and other primitive birds, was compound and made up of several distinct plates, similar to the beak of an
albatrossAlbatrosses, of the biological family Diomedeidae, are large seabirds allied to the procellariids, storm-petrels and diving-petrels in the order Procellariiformes . They range widely in the Southern Ocean and the North Pacific...
, rather than a single sheet of
keratinKeratin refers to a family of fibrous structural proteins. Keratin is the key of structural material making up the outer layer of human skin. It is also the key structural component of hair and nails...
as in most modern birds. The teeth were more flattened than the rounded teeth found in
crocodiliaCrocodilia is an order of large reptiles that appeared about 84 million years ago in the late Cretaceous Period . They are the closest living relatives of birds, as the two groups are the only known survivors of the Archosauria...
ns, though they became wider towards the base of the crown. The tips of the teeth were curved backward and lacked any serrations.
Although the wings and breastbone were very modern in appearance (suggesting strong flight ability and placing it with
modern birdsModern birds are the most recent common ancestor of all living birds and all its descendants.Modern birds are characterised by feathers, a beak with no teeth , the laying of hard-shelled eggs, a high metabolic rate, a four-chambered heart, and a lightweight but strong skeleton...
in the advanced group
CarinataeThis article is about bird taxonomy; for the topic in pottery and glassware design, see Carinate.The Carinatae are, in phylogenetic taxonomy, the last common ancestor of the Neornithes and Ichthyornis , and all its descendants...
), the jaws had numerous small, sharp teeth. Unlike earlier birds such as the
enantiornithinesEnantiornithes is an extinct group of primitive birds. They were the most abundant and diverse avialans of the Mesozoic. Almost all retained teeth and clawed fingers on each wing, but otherwise looked much like modern birds externally. Over 50 species of Enantiornithines have been named, but some...
, it appears to have matured to adulthood in a rather short, continuous process.

History of study
Ichthyornis was first discovered in 1870 by
Benjamin Franklin MudgeBenjamin Franklin Mudge was an American lawyer, geologist and teacher. Briefly the mayor of Lynn, Massachusetts, he later moved to Kansas where he was appointed the first State Geologist. He led the first geological survey of the state in 1864, and published the first book on the geology of Kansas...
, a professor from Kansas State Agricultural College who recovered the initial fossils from the North Fork of the
Solomon RiverThe Solomon River, often referred to as the "Solomon Fork", is a river in the central Great Plains of North America. The entire length of the river lies in the U.S. state of Kansas. It is a tributary of the Smoky Hill River.-Names:...
in
KansasKansas is a US state located in the Midwestern United States. It is named after the Kansas River which flows through it, which in turn was named after the Kansa Native American tribe, which inhabited the area. The tribe's name is often said to mean "people of the wind" or "people of the south...
, USA. Mudge was a prolific fossil collector who shipped his discoveries to prominent scientists for study. Mudge had previously had a close partnership with paleontologist
Edward Drinker CopeEdward Drinker Cope was an American paleontologist and comparative anatomist, as well as a noted herpetologist and ichthyologist. Born to a wealthy Quaker family, Cope distinguished himself as a child prodigy interested in science; he published his first scientific paper at the age of nineteen...
of the
Academy of Natural SciencesThe Academy of Natural Sciences of Drexel University, formerly Academy of Natural Sciences of Philadelphia, is the oldest natural science research institution and museum in the New World...
in Philadelphia. However, as described by S.W. Williston in 1898, Mudge was soon contacted by
Othniel Charles MarshOthniel Charles Marsh was an American paleontologist. Marsh was one of the preeminent scientists in the field; the discovery or description of dozens of news species and theories on the origins of birds are among his legacies.Born into a modest family, Marsh was able to afford higher education...
, Cope's rival in the so-called
Bone WarsThe Bone Wars, also known as the "Great Dinosaur Rush", refers to a period of intense fossil speculation and discovery during the Gilded Age of American history, marked by a heated rivalry between Edward Drinker Cope and Othniel Charles Marsh...
, a rush to collect and identify fossils in the American West. Marsh wrote to Mudge in 1872 and offered to identify any important fossils free of charge, and to give Mudge sole credit for their discovery. Marsh had been a friend of Mudge when they were younger, so when Mudge learned of Marsh's request, he changed the address on the shipping crate containing the
Ichthyornis specimen (which had already been addressed to Cope and was ready to be sent), and shipped it to Marsh instead. Marsh had narrowly won the prestige of studying and naming the important fossil at the expense of his rival.
However, Marsh did not initially recognize the true importance of the fossil. Soon after receiving it, he reported back to Mudge his opinion that the chalk slab contained the bones of two distinct animals: a small bird, and the toothed jaws of some unknown reptile. Marsh considered the unusual vertebrae of the bird to resemble those of a fish, so he named it
Ichthyornis, or "fish bird." Later in 1872, Marsh described the toothed jaws as a new species of marine reptile, named
Colonosaurus mudgei after their discoverer.
By early in 1873, Marsh had recognized his error. Through further preparation and exposure of skull bones from the rock, he found that the toothed jaws must have come from the bird itself and not a marine reptile. Due to the previously unknown features of
Ichthyornis (vertebrae concave on either side and teeth), Marsh chose to classify the bird in an entirely new sub-class of birds he called the Odontornithes (or "toothed birds"), and in the new order Ichthyornithes (later Ichthyornithiformes). The only other bird Marsh included in these groups was the newly named
ApatornisApatornis is a prehistoric terrestrial bird genus endemic to North America during the Late Cretaceous living about 83.5 mya. It is known from a single fossil specimen: a synsacrum, the fused series of vertebrae over the hips.-Taxonomy:...
, which he had previously named as a species of
Ichthyornis,
I. celer. Mudge later noted the rare and unique quality of these toothed birds (including
Hesperornis, which was found to also have teeth by 1877), and the irony of their association with the remains of toothless
pterosaurPterosaurs were flying reptiles of the clade or order Pterosauria. They existed from the late Triassic to the end of the Cretaceous Period . Pterosaurs are the earliest vertebrates known to have evolved powered flight...
s, flying reptiles which were only known to have had teeth in other regions of the world at that time.
Soon after these discoveries,
Ichthyornis was recognized for its significance to the theory of evolution recently published by Charles Darwin. Darwin himself told Marsh in an 1880 letter that
Ichthyornis and
HesperornisHesperornis is a genus of flightless aquatic birds that spanned the first half of the Campanian age of the Late Cretaceous period . One of the lesser-known discoveries of the paleontologist O. C. Marsh in the late 19th century Bone Wars, it was an important early find in the history of avian...
offered "the best support for the theory of evolution" since he had first published
On the Origin of Species in 1859. (While
ArchaeopteryxArchaeopteryx , sometimes referred to by its German name Urvogel , is a genus of theropod dinosaur that is closely related to birds. The name derives from the Ancient Greek meaning "ancient", and , meaning "feather" or "wing"...
was the first known Mesozoic bird and is now known to have also had teeth, the first specimen with a skull was not described until 1884). Others at the time also recognized the implications of a nearly modern bird with reptilian teeth, and feared the controversy it caused. One Yale student described various men and women urging Marsh to conceal
Ichthyornis from the public because it lent too much support to evolutionary theory. Many accused Marsh of having tampered with the fossils or intentionally created a hoax by associating reptilian jaws with the body of a bird, accusations that continued to surface even as late as 1967. However, an overwhelming majority of researchers have demonstrated that Marsh's interpretation of the fossils was correct, and he was fully vindicated by later finds.
Mounted specimens
At the turn of the 20th Century, the Peabody Museum of Natural History at
Yale UniversityYale University is a private, Ivy League university located in New Haven, Connecticut, United States. Founded in 1701 in the Colony of Connecticut, the university is the third-oldest institution of higher education in the United States...
, where most
Ichthyornis specimens were housed, began placing many of its most interesting or important specimens on display in the museum's Great Hall. Two panel mounts (that is, pieces where the skeleton is arranged and set into a plaster slab) were created for
Ichthyornis; one for
I. dispar, and one for
I. victor. Both were created by Hugh Gibb, who prepared many of Marsh's fossils for study and display. The
I. dispar mount contained only the
holotypeA holotype is a single physical example of an organism, known to have been used when the species was formally described. It is either the single such physical example or one of several such, but explicitly designated as the holotype...
fossils, while the
I victor mount was a composite incorporating a variety of different specimens to make the piece appear more complete (it did not, however, contain any part of the actual
I. victor holotype specimen).
At some point before 1937, the specimen of the actual
I. victor type specimen was re-assigned to the panel mount. Later reports of the specimen, even by the Peabody Museum's staff, therefore mistakenly stated that the original
I. dispar specimen comprised most of the skeleton, when it was in fact only three bones. By 1997, the situation had become so confused that
Jacques GauthierJacques Armand Gauthier is a vertebrate paleontologist, comparative morphologist, and systematist, and one of the founders of the use of cladistics in biology....
, the current curator of the museum's vertebrate paleontology collection, authorized the dismantling of both panel mounts. This allowed the bones to be properly sorted out and studied in three dimensions, which had been impossible previously when they were embedded in plaster. A full re-description of these specimens was published by paleontologist Julia Clarke in 2004.
